On Fri, Jun 23, 2017 at 8:12 AM, Tatsuo Ishii <ishii@sraoss.co.jp> wrote: >> Hi, I happned to notice that backend/utils/mb/Unicode directory >> contains two encoding authority files, which I believe are not to >> be there. (Worked on that with Horiguchi-san a couple of weeks back.) >> euc-jis-2004-std.txt >> sjis-0213-2004-std.txt > > Why do you believe so? Unicode/Makefile includes that: euc-jis-2004-std.txt sjis-0213-2004-std.txt: $(DOWNLOAD) http://x0213.org/codetable/$(@F) So those files ought to be downloaded when rebuilding the maps, and they should not be in the tree. In short, I think that Horiguchi-san is right. On top of the two pointed out by Horiguchi-san, gb-18030-2000.xml should not be in the tree. -- Michael
